How to Match Pin Count and Wire Gauge Correctly
Choosing the right connector begins with verifying the wire gauge (AWG). Weatherpack connectors are color-coded or size-specific based on the wire diameter, and forcing a thick wire into a small terminal will compromise the weather seal.
Always check the solenoid’s requirements and match the pin count exactly to the existing factory harness. Using a 3-pin connector when only 2 are required creates unnecessary entry points for moisture and dust. Consistency is the bedrock of reliability, so spend the extra moment to match the gauge and count before making the final crimp.
The Perfect Crimp: A Weatherproofing Guide
A secure mechanical bond is only half the battle; the terminal must also hold the wire insulation firmly to prevent stress fractures. Proper crimping requires a tool that rolls the terminal “wings” into the wire without crushing the metal core.
A perfect crimp should look like a “B” shape, with the inner wings gripping the copper strands and the outer wings gripping the insulation. If the terminal is crushed flat, it has lost its structural integrity and will likely fail under engine vibration. Taking the time to master this technique is the difference between a connection that lasts for years and one that fails after the first heavy rain.
Essential Tools for a Professional Connector Job
A high-quality ratcheting crimper is non-negotiable for Weatherpack work. These tools are designed to hold the terminal in place and prevent the release until the correct amount of pressure is applied, ensuring a gas-tight seal every time.
Beyond the crimper, a terminal release tool is mandatory for anyone planning on doing electrical maintenance. It allows for the safe removal of pins from housings without damaging the delicate plastic locking tabs. Add a set of wire strippers and a heat gun—for any heat-shrink auxiliary connections—and the toolkit is complete.
Troubleshooting Your New Solenoid Connections
If the solenoid fails to engage after installation, start by checking the terminal seat within the housing. It is common for a pin to not “click” into the locking position, resulting in a loose connection that loses contact when the vehicle hits a bump.
Always verify the orientation of the seals, ensuring they are flush against the back of the connector housing. A loose seal allows moisture to wick up the wire, which will cause internal corrosion long before the exterior shows any signs of wear. If everything is seated correctly, use a multimeter to verify voltage at the connector side before suspecting the solenoid itself.
